Anthony Joshua stops Jake Paul in six rounds in heavyweight bout in Miami
American knocked down twice in round five after refusing to enagage with AJ early on
Paul suffers further knockdowns before referee stops contest after he fails to beat the count
Joshua calls out Tyson Fury after win, while Paul plans break from boxing
Punch statistics from six rounds make for dismal reading
